    Understanding Hindustan Copper: A Quick Overview

    Alright, before we get into the nitty-gritty of the stock price, let's get acquainted with Hindustan Copper Limited (HCL). HCL is a prominent player in India's mining industry, primarily involved in the exploration, mining, beneficiation, smelting, and refining of copper. The company operates across various locations in India, contributing significantly to the nation's copper production. Think of them as one of the major suppliers of this essential metal, which is super important in so many industries, from construction to electronics. Founded way back in 1967, Hindustan Copper has a rich history and has evolved over the years to become a key participant in the Indian economy.     Now, you might be wondering, what exactly does beneficiation mean? Well, it's a process where the raw copper ore is treated to increase the concentration of the valuable metal. This makes it easier and more efficient to extract the copper during the smelting and refining processes. Essentially, it's all about making the most out of the raw materials they mine. HCL has been constantly improving its beneficiation processes to enhance its overall efficiency.     Key Drivers of Hindustan Copper's Stock Price Surge

    Now, let's get to the juicy part – why is the stock price rising? Several factors are contributing to this positive trend. Firstly, there's increasing global demand for copper. Copper is a critical component in infrastructure, renewable energy projects, electric vehicles, and more. As the world moves towards a greener economy and upgrades its infrastructure, the demand for copper is soaring. Secondly, Hindustan Copper's strategic positioning within the Indian market plays a significant role. The Indian government's focus on infrastructure development, coupled with growing industrial activity, fuels the demand for copper, benefiting HCL directly. They are in a prime position to capitalize on these trends. Then, there's the company's operational efficiency and modernization efforts. HCL has been investing in new technologies and improving its processes, leading to higher production levels and reduced costs.     Risks and Challenges to Consider

    While the outlook is positive, it's important to recognize that all investments come with risks. Fluctuations in global copper prices can impact HCL's profitability. Changes in government regulations, especially those related to mining, could also pose challenges. Competition from other copper producers in India and abroad is a constant consideration. Any disruptions in mining operations or processing facilities could affect production. While the company is well-prepared to navigate these challenges, it’s essential to be aware of them. Investors should be prepared for potential volatility in the stock price, especially during periods of economic uncertainty.
